What is a Pick and Place Machine?

A pick and place machine, also known as a surface mount technology (SMT) machine, is a piece of equipment used in the manufacturing of electronic components. It automates the placement of components onto printed circuit boards (PCBs) with precision and speed, reducing the risk of human error and increasing production efficiency. These machines function by picking components from a feeder and placing them precisely onto designated areas of a PCB.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Pick and Place Machine

When selecting a pick and place machine from China, consider the following factors:

  • Production Volume: Assess your production needs. High-volume operations may require more sophisticated and faster machines.
  • Component Size: Ensure the machine can handle the sizes of components you intend to use frequently.
  • Budget: Consider your financial constraints while also factoring in potential returns on investment.
